For Armenian traders, trading costs are best measured in USD because most accounts are funded in USD rather than AMD. Exness offers a Standard account with spreads from 0.1 pips and no commission, and a Raw Spread account with spreads from 0.0 pips plus a commission of just $3.50 per side per lot. Moneta Markets has a Standard account with spreads from 1.0 pips and no commission, while its Pro account gives raw spreads from 0.0 pips but with a higher commission. When Armenian traders calculate monthly cost impact, the difference becomes significant: a trader executing 10 standard lots per week on EURUSD will pay notably less on Exness than on Moneta Markets. Exness also has no hidden overnight administrative charges on most accounts, while Moneta Markets applies standard swap rates that are often higher for low-liquidity pairs. Overall, Exness delivers clearly lower effective spreads for Armenia traders.

Both Exness and Moneta Markets give Armenian traders access to the popular MetaTrader 4 and MetaTrader 5 platforms, which work well on both Windows and mobile devices. Exness also provides its own proprietary Exness Terminal and a user-friendly mobile app designed specifically for fast order placement, one-click trading and easy access to real-time account information, including local currency conversion. Moneta Markets offers MT4 and MT5 as its main platforms but does not have a proprietary trading terminal of its own. For Armenian traders who value quick account management and want to deposit using Skrill or USDT TRC20 without leaving the trading app, Exness has a more integrated experience. Moneta Markets still provides reliable charting tools and a functional WebTrader, but it lacks some of the convenience features that modern Armenian retail traders expect, such as built-in economic calendars and advanced risk management widgets directly in the mobile app.

Exness is regulated in multiple major jurisdictions including the FCA, CySEC, FSA Seychelles and the FSCA South Africa, which gives Armenian traders a real layer of international oversight. Moneta Markets is primarily regulated by the FSCA in South Africa and the Vanuatu Financial Services Commission. Neither broker is licensed by the local financial regulator in Armenia, so traders do not get local investor protection or access to the Armenian Ombudsman for financial claims. That said, Exness's larger regulatory footprint and more established compliance record is meaningful for Armenia traders because it has undergone stricter audits and provides a stronger certainty of fund segregation at Tier-1 banks. Moneta Markets is a legitimate offshore broker but its regulatory shield is thinner. Armenian traders should always read the entity disclosure carefully and open accounts only through the regulated entity that matches their region.

Both brokers accept the four key payment methods used in Armenia: Bank Transfer, Skrill, Neteller and USDT TRC20. Exness excels in speed: most crypto deposits are processed within minutes, and withdrawals are approved instantly around the clock, regardless of the method chosen. Armenian traders often use USDT TRC20 because it avoids the delays and conversion fees of international bank wires from Armenian banks. Moneta Markets also supports these methods, including USDT TRC20, but withdrawal processing typically takes 24 to 48 hours after approval. Bank Transfer at both brokers usually takes 1 to 5 business days depending on the correspondent banking network. There is no penalty for using local Armenian bank cards or digital wallets, though traders must verify that the name of their Skrill or Neteller account matches their Armenian ID. Overall, Exness provides the smoother deposits and faster cash-out cycle that Armenia traders want when moving USD funds.
